From a720a2a0ad6cb6f769b6c7cbc3c54287a7d54ff8 Mon Sep 17 00:00:00 2001 From: Magnus Karlsson Date: Fri, 21 May 2021 10:33:01 +0200 Subject: xsk: Use kvcalloc to support large umems M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it Use kvcalloc() instead of kcalloc() to support large umems with, on my server, one million pages or more in the umem.
